#36128c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#36128c is composed of 21.2% red, 7.1% green and 54.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 61.4% cyan, 87.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 45.1% black. It has a hue angle of 257.7 degrees, a saturation of 77.2% and a lightness of 31%. #36128c color hex could be obtained by blending #6c24ff with #000019. Closest websafe color is: #330099.

Shades and Tints of #36128c
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000001 is the darkest color, while #f3effd is the lightest one.
